Quick answer

Tai is a village in Amanganj Tehsil of Panna district in Madhya Pradesh. Its Census location code is 459159.

About Tai village record

Tai is listed under Amanganj Tehsil in Panna district. The location hierarchy and code fields help distinguish this record from villages with similar names.

The Census 2011 record reports population 1,739, 389 households, area 1,156.20 hectares.
